Why exactly one circle?
The center O must satisfy |OA| = |OB| = |OC|. Points equidistant from A and B form the perpendicular bisector of AB; equidistance from A and C puts O on the bisector of AC.
If A, B, C are not aligned those two bisectors are not parallel, so they cross at a single point — the circumcenter. The radius is then just |OA|, so the circle is unique. On a globe the same argument runs in 3D: the center is the axis normal to the plane through A, B and C.
